Here’s what you’ll need to make this mouth-watering Crustless Tomato Pie:
- 4 ripe tomatoes, sliced
- 1-2 teaspoons salt
- 1 tablespoon butter
- 1 cup onion, chopped
- 1 clove garlic, minced
- ½ teaspoon black pepper
- 2 tablespoons fresh oregano, chopped
- 6-7 leaves basil, chopped
- 2 cups mozzarella cheese, shredded, plus extra for sprinkling over top
- 2 eggs, beaten
Directions
- Step 1: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). Grease a pie dish with butter or cooking spray.
- Step 2: Sprinkle the sliced tomatoes with salt and let them sit for about 10 minutes to draw out excess moisture. Pat them dry with paper towels.
- Step 3: In a skillet, melt the butter over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and sauté until translucent, about 5 minutes. Add the minced garlic and cook for an additional minute, stirring frequently. Remove from heat.
- Step 4: In a large mixing bowl, combine the sautéed onion and garlic, black pepper, fresh oregano, basil, mozzarella cheese, and beaten eggs. Mix well until all ingredients are evenly incorporated.
- Step 5: Layer the sliced tomatoes in the greased pie dish. Pour the cheese and egg mixture over the tomatoes, spreading it evenly. Sprinkle extra mozzarella cheese on top for a deliciously cheesy finish.
- Step 6: Place the pie in the preheated oven and bake for 30-35 minutes, or until the top is golden and the pie is set.
- Step 7: Allow the pie to cool for a few minutes before slicing. Serve warm or at room temperature, and enjoy!
Nutritional Information
Prep Time: 15 minutes
Baking Time: 30-35 minutes
Total Time: 45-50 minutes
Calories: Approximately 220 kcal per serving
Servings: 6 servings
FAQs
1. Can I use different types of cheese?
Yes! Feel free to mix different cheeses like cheddar or goat cheese for a unique flavor.
2. How do I store leftover pie?
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
3. Can this recipe be made ahead of time?
Absolutely! You can assemble the pie a day in advance and refrigerate it. Bake it just before serving.
4. Can I freeze this pie?
Yes, you can freeze the baked pie. Wrap it tightly in plastic wrap and aluminum foil; it should last for about 2 months.
5. What side dishes pair well with Crustless Tomato Pie?
It pairs beautifully with a simple green salad or some grilled vegetables, adding freshness to your meal.
